Our team will discuss these issues sensitively with you and advise you whether it is necessary for you to seek protection under the Family Law Act 1996, often as quickly as possible. We can help you by:
• Applying for a non-molestation order to help protect you from violence, harassment or threatening behaviour;
• Applying for an occupation order to stop somebody living in, entering or coming near your home;
• Taking steps to help you ensure the safety of your children from violent behaviour;
• Applying for a divorce from a partner who has been abusive and dealing with the associated financial arrangements; and
• Responding to an application for a non-molestation order or occupation order made against you.
